ngraph-gtk 開発者の伊東と申します。
ngraph-gtk パッケージを更新したいのですが、どなたか sponsor, mentor と して、お手伝いいただけないでしょうか。
これまでは Koichi Akabe さんが更新してくださっていましたが、お忙しいた めと思いますが連絡が取れない状態です。
とりあえず、新しいパッケージを mentors.debian.net にアップロードすると ころまで作業してみました。
https://mentors.debian.net/package/ngraph-gtk
お手数をおかけしますが、よろしくお願い致します。
daiです。
On Thu, Dec 29, 2016 at 11:11:26AM +0900, Hiroyuki Ito wrote:
ngraph-gtk パッケージを更新したいのですが、どなたか sponsor, mentor と して、お手伝いいただけないでしょうか。
lintian と piuparts に関してはチェックされましたか?
% lintian -I --show-overrides ngraph-gtk_6.07.02-1_amd64.changes I: ngraph-gtk source: duplicate-short-description ngraph-gtk libngraph0 I: ruby-ngraph: hardening-no-fortify-functions usr/lib/x86_64-linux-gnu/ruby/vendor_ruby/2.3.0/ngraph.so I: ngraph-gtk-addins-base: hardening-no-bindnow usr/lib/x86_64-linux-gnu/ngraph-gtk/fft I: ngraph-gtk-addins-base: hardening-no-bindnow usr/lib/x86_64-linux-gnu/ngraph-gtk/fitrslt I: ngraph-gtk-addins-base: hardening-no-bindnow usr/lib/x86_64-linux-gnu/ngraph-gtk/legend I: ngraph-gtk-plugin-ruby: hardening-no-bindnow usr/lib/x86_64-linux-gnu/ngraph-gtk/plugins/libruby.so I: libngraph0: spelling-error-in-binary usr/lib/x86_64-linux-gnu/libngraph.so.0.0.0 allowd allowed I: libngraph0: hardening-no-bindnow usr/lib/x86_64-linux-gnu/libngraph.so.0.0.0 I: libngraph0: hardening-no-bindnow usr/lib/x86_64-linux-gnu/ngraph-gtk/terminal I: libngraph0: no-symbols-control-file usr/lib/x86_64-linux-gnu/libngraph.so.0.0.0 I: ngraph-gtk: hardening-no-bindnow usr/bin/ngraph
hardening-* の対応に関してはこちらをご覧ください。
https://wiki.debian.org/Hardening
piuparts https://wiki.debian.org/piuparts
では libngraph0-dev にてインストールエラーが検出できました。
The following packages have unmet dependencies: libngraph0-dev : Depends: 6.07.02-1 but it is not installable
何がおかしいんだろうと思ってよく見てみると、
% dpkg-deb -I libngraph0-dev_6.07.02-1_amd64.deb : Depends: 6.07.02-1 Recommends: ngraph-gtk Conflicts: ngraph-gtk-dev Replaces: ngraph-gtk-dev :
Depends: が「パッケージ (バージョン)」ではなく単に「バージョン」になっています。
ngraph-gtk-6.07.02/debian/control : Package: libngraph0-dev Section: libdevel Architecture: any Depends: ${misc:Depends}, ${binary:Version} :
この「${binary:Version}」にパッケージ名の指定がないためのようです。 「libngraph0 (= ${binary:Version})」でしょうか?
以上、ご確認&修正をお願いします。
On Fri, Dec 30, 2016 at 10:51:28AM +0900, Hiroyuki Ito wrote:
lintian の informational warnings をなくすように修正しました。
「libngraph0 (= ${binary:Version})」でしょうか?
こちらも修正しました。
対応ありがとうございます。 lintian clean と piuparts で PASS All test となったので upload しました。